Source Code
===================================
import java.util.Scanner;
public static void main(String args[]){
Scanner masuk = new Scanner (System.in);
int [][]matriksA;
int [][]matriksB;
int [][]matriksC;
int baris;
int kolom;
System.out.print("Masukkan Baris : ");
baris=masuk.nextInt();
System.out.print("Masukkan Kolom : ");
kolom=masuk.nextInt();
System.out.println();
matriksA =new int[baris][kolom];
matriksB =new int[baris][kolom];
matriksC =new int[baris][kolom];
//Input Matriks A
System.out.println("Matriks A");
for (int i=0;i<baris;i++){
for (int j=0;j<kolom;j++){
System.out.print("matriksA ["+i+"]["+j+"]= ");
int isiMatriks = masuk.nextInt();
matriksA[i][j]=isiMatriks;
}
}
System.out.println("");
//Input Matriks B
System.out.println("Matriks B");
for (int i=0;i<baris;i++){
for (int j=0;j<kolom;j++){
System.out.print("matriksB ["+i+"]["+j+"]= ");
int isiMatriks = masuk.nextInt();
matriksB[i][j]=isiMatriks;
}
}
System.out.println("");
//Hitung Jumlah Matrik A dan B
for (int i=0;i<baris;i++){
for (int j=0;j<kolom;j++){
matriksC[i][j]=matriksA[i][j]-matriksB[i][j];
}
}
//Menampilkan Matriks A
System.out.println("Matriks A");
for (int i=0;i<baris;i++){
for (int j=0;j<kolom;j++){
System.out.print(matriksA[i][j]+" ");
}
System.out.println();
}
//Menampilkan Matriks B
System.out.println("Matriks B");
for (int i=0;i<baris;i++){
for (int j=0;j<kolom;j++){
System.out.print(matriksB[i][j]+" ");
}
System.out.println();
}
System.out.println("");
//Menampilhan hasil penjumlahan
System.out.println("Hasil Penjumlahan Antara Matrik A dan Matrik B adalah");
for (int i=0;i<baris;i++){
for (int j=0;j<kolom;j++){
System.out.print(matriksC[i][j]+" ");
}
System.out.println();
}
}
public static void main(String args[]){
Scanner masuk = new Scanner (System.in);
int [][]matriksA;
int [][]matriksB;
int [][]matriksC;
int baris;
int kolom;
System.out.print("Masukkan Baris : ");
baris=masuk.nextInt();
System.out.print("Masukkan Kolom : ");
kolom=masuk.nextInt();
System.out.println();
matriksA =new int[baris][kolom];
matriksB =new int[baris][kolom];
matriksC =new int[baris][kolom];
//Input Matriks A
System.out.println("Matriks A");
for (int i=0;i<baris;i++){
for (int j=0;j<kolom;j++){
System.out.print("matriksA ["+i+"]["+j+"]= ");
int isiMatriks = masuk.nextInt();
matriksA[i][j]=isiMatriks;
}
}
System.out.println("");
//Input Matriks B
System.out.println("Matriks B");
for (int i=0;i<baris;i++){
for (int j=0;j<kolom;j++){
System.out.print("matriksB ["+i+"]["+j+"]= ");
int isiMatriks = masuk.nextInt();
matriksB[i][j]=isiMatriks;
}
}
System.out.println("");
//Hitung Jumlah Matrik A dan B
for (int i=0;i<baris;i++){
for (int j=0;j<kolom;j++){
matriksC[i][j]=matriksA[i][j]-matriksB[i][j];
}
}
//Menampilkan Matriks A
System.out.println("Matriks A");
for (int i=0;i<baris;i++){
for (int j=0;j<kolom;j++){
System.out.print(matriksA[i][j]+" ");
}
System.out.println();
}
//Menampilkan Matriks B
System.out.println("Matriks B");
for (int i=0;i<baris;i++){
for (int j=0;j<kolom;j++){
System.out.print(matriksB[i][j]+" ");
}
System.out.println();
}
System.out.println("");
//Menampilhan hasil penjumlahan
System.out.println("Hasil Penjumlahan Antara Matrik A dan Matrik B adalah");
for (int i=0;i<baris;i++){
for (int j=0;j<kolom;j++){
System.out.print(matriksC[i][j]+" ");
}
System.out.println();
}
}
0 komentar:
Posting Komentar